    Annette M.

    On my third return trip here, I got three empanadas: cheese, chicken and beef. The cheese although not melted inside, was warm and tasted good. The chicken was a bit dry but it could've been worse. The beef was good. The dough was descent, sort of like a cross between bread and pie crust dough. If I remember, they were around $1.50 each. I also got a tres leche slice. Really good and not overly sweet. It only cost me $2.75. I also got a pineapple upside down cake slice and good as well. To wash it all down, I got a large cafe con leche. Piping hot, I expected it to be latin strong. But it wasn't. Hey it was only $2.50 and passable. If you like Mcdonald's coffee, then you'll like it. Like other reviews, the service is fast and pleasant. They do speak English, so don't hesitate to stop by here if you're nearby. The prices are right, the items are descent and the cakes are yummy! Open 24 hours!
